Development of nurse cell-oocyte interactions in the insect telotrophic ovary (Rhodnius prolixus)
Authors:Douglas A Lutz  Erwin Huebner
Institution:Department of Zoology, University of Manitoba, Winnipeg, Manitoba R3T 2N2 USA
Abstract:The establishment and reorganization of intercellular bridges during larval-adult ovarian differentiation is the basis of the syncytial nature of the adult hemipteran telotrophic ovary. The formation, in the late differentiation phase, of groups of closely arranged nurse cell nuclei occupying a common cytoplasm results from membrane fusions. Oocyte-oocyte intercellular bridge systems later are modified to form the trophic cords. The trophic core, which undergoes a restructuring during the late differentiation phase, mediates nurse cell-oocyte interactions in this system. Material, transported to and accumulated by late differentiation phase pre-vitellogenic oocytes, originates from trophic core restructuring and zone III nurse cell production.
